Responsibilities
- Ability to work 100% onsite in Cambridge, ON, with a commitment to the 8:00 AM – 4:30 PM schedule and potential daily overtime.
- Manage domestic and international shipments, ensuring strict adherence to global customs, tariffs, and cross-border documentation.
- Accurately prepare essential shipping documentation, including customs invoices, Bills of Lading (BOL), packing slips, and export labels.
- Maintain constant communication with production and shipping departments to track the release of goods and verify readiness.
- Handle freight quotations, negotiate standard lane rates, and process customer invoicing with high attention to detail.
- Serve as the primary point of contact for customers, freight forwarders, and logistics partners via phone, email, regarding transit timelines.


Qualifications
- Minimum of 2 years of dedicated experience in global logistics, freight forwarding, or supply chain coordination.
- Proven hands-on experience handling international shipping compliance, customs documentation, and global carrier management.
- Completed Supply Chain Diploma, CIFFA certification, or a related educational background is highly preferred.
- Previous experience within the steel or heavy manufacturing industry is considered a strong asset, but not required.
- Ability to read blueprints or a strong willingness to learn the technical specifications of the manufactured products.
- Exceptional multitasking abilities, strong spatial awareness for freight capacity, and clear communication skills.
